Output 63ed339410efec18df8b079e6e8a0266597f52e95fbb1eb2494299f190f0ded1:1

value
35270467
script pubkey
OP_0 OP_PUSHBYTES_20 2ffcfc52fcb1ec113a6748c1531264dbe7a95d39
address
ltc1q9l70c5huk8kpzwn8frq4xynym0n6jhfea8fsa4
transaction
63ed339410efec18df8b079e6e8a0266597f52e95fbb1eb2494299f190f0ded1
spent
true